Job Description
Reporting to the General Manager (Property) and interfacing with all Departmental Heads and the Company publics, both internal and external, the Property Manager is responsible to the General Manager (Property) for all aspects of property management functions of the company in tine with the Groups policies.

Duties and Responsibilities
  • Daily update of tenancy schedule which includes vital details of rent payment, tenancy period, place of tenants employment, terms of payment and tenancy status.
  • Writing of rent reminders, rent renewal letters, rent review letters and quit notices and serving of same.
  • Creating a conducive interface between tenants and the landlord (listening to tenant’s complaints while ensuring the fulfillment of the landlord’s contractual obligations).
  • Supervision of repair works undertaken by team (structural, electrical and services repairs inclusive).
  • Identification and evaluation of lettable/marketable landed properties.
  • Site acquisition and feasibility study of suitability of land parcels for specific project development.
  • Reviews, renewals and termination of leases.
  • Property and facility management.
  • Periodic routine management and inspection of property components in relation to uses as specified in tenancy agreements. Rent collection, reviews, and termination of leases.
  • Regular repairs and renovation works on all properties.
  • Any other lawful duty which may, from time to time, be assigned by Management.
Qualifications and Experience
  • A good first degree in Estate Management.
  • Membership of the Nigerian Institute of Estate Surveyors and Valuers (NIEVS) is obligatory.
  • An LLB, BL or a Masters degree in Business, Project or Facility Management will be an added advantage.
  • Minimum of 7 years experience, 3 years of which must be at Senior Management level in a cognate professional firm or property management establishment.
  • Ability to establish and maintain effective relationship with clients, government officials, private industry officials and professionals.
  • Highly articulate and numerate
  • High level proficiency in ICT
